TV Review – The Mentalist Season 7
Since 2008, audiences as followed the escapades of Patrick Jane (Simon Baker), a consulting member of the CBI (California Bureau of Investigation). For the first six seasons, he hunted serial killer Red John and was finally able to get revenge for the death of his family…but at the cost of becoming a fugitive. After 2 years on the run, Jane returns to the US to work for the FBI and to the woman he fell in love with, Teresa Lisbon (Robin Tunney). The final 13 episodes of The Mentalist find Jane & Lisbon dating and working cases together for the FBI, as well as getting married.
